Description
In this brief letter William Withington acknowledges receipt of his invitation to the reunion of the Free Soil Party and thanks Samuel Downer for it. He then states that he will be in attendance.

Text
Ward 24, Boston Aug 2d 1877
Samuel Downer Esq.
Dear Sir
Your kind invite I found in waiting for me upon my return home. You will please accept my thanks therefor, nothing happening to prevent, I shall endeavor to be present
Respectfully Yours
William Withington
